The size of Wantirna is approximately 8.3 square kilometres. There are 53 parks, covering nearly 16.7% of the total area. The population of Wantirna in 2016 was 13818 people. By 2021 the population was 14237 showing a population growth of 3.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Wantirna is 40-49 years. Households in Wantirna are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Wantirna work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 76.10% of the homes in Wantirna were owner-occupied compared with 76.40% in 2016.
